As nouns, pettiness is a hypernym of unproblematicalness; that is, pettiness is a word with a broader meaning than unproblematicalness:
  • unproblematicalness: The quality of not posing a problem; not being difficult to overcome or solve.
  • pettiness: the quality of being unimportant and petty or frivolous
Other hypernyms of unproblematicalness include puniness, slightness, triviality.
